Echoes and Empires

Penguin/Razorbill. (Echoes and Empires: Bk. 1). Jan. 2022. 400p. Tr $18.99. ISBN 9780593351659.
COPY ISBN
Gr 8 Up–Seventeen-year-old Josslyn Drake aims to maintain her glamorous social media presence, sport the best clothing, and continue to impress the queen. On the one-year anniversary of her father’s assassination, she surprises everyone by attending the Queen’s Gala. At the event, she is exposed to a piece of stolen art that places the magic memories of the darkest warlock, whom she believes killed her father, within her. While on a lavish shopping spree with her best friend, the handsome thief she encountered at the Gala kidnaps her, hoping to rid her of the magic and contain it for his boss. The two embark on an adventure, where they grow closer together despite the dark history between them. The worldbuilding will appeal to teenagers, as themes of acceptance among social media peer groups and desire to please adults permeate the text. Readers will enjoy the sarcastic tone and flirtatious banter between Joss and Jericho. Unexpected twists and turns coupled with an exciting plot keep this longer novel moving quickly. Deep character development coupled with the crafting of complex, interesting relationships will keep readers yearning for more at the end of the text.
VERDICT This must-read book will convert readers who avoid fantasy titles and should be available in libraries for leisure reading.
